Introduction: The Evolution of Online Slot Themes

Over the past decade, the online gambling industry has experienced a remarkable transformation, shifting from generic fruit machines to highly immersive, themed experiences that tap into popular culture and storytelling. Today, players seek more than just spinning reels; they yearn for engaging narratives, captivating visuals, and thematic depth that evoke emotions and foster loyalty. This demand has catalyzed innovation in slot game design, especially within horror and thriller genres, where atmosphere and suspense are paramount.

The Power of Thematic Design in Player Engagement

Thematic slots harness storytelling elements to create an emotional connection with players. According to recent data from European Gaming & Betting Association, games with strong thematic components see a 25% higher average player retention compared to generic titles. Well-executed themes, such as haunted houses or supernatural realms, generate excitement and curiosity, encouraging longer sessions and higher stakes. Immersive themes also lend themselves well to multi-sensory experiences, incorporating sound effects, animations, and narratives that heighten the thrill.

The Rise of Horror and Thriller Slots

Among the most popular thematic categories are horror and thriller-themed slots. These games tap into primal fears and suspense, offering players a visceral experience that distinguishes them from traditional fruit machines. Leading developers are investing heavily in this niche, often inspired by blockbuster horror films, urban legends, or gothic mythology. Notable examples include games featuring vampires, zombies, abandoned asylum settings, and cursed crypts.

Key Factors in Successful Horror & Thriller Slots
Aspect Description Industry Insights
Atmospheric Graphics Dark, eerie visuals combined with high-quality animations Enhances immersion and emotional engagement
Sound Design Ambient sounds, unpredictable noises, and suspenseful scores Increases sense of danger and excitement
Storytelling Mechanics Embedded narratives and bonus features linked to plot points Encourages repeat playthroughs and exploration
Progressive Features Unlocking mysteries or earning rewards through advancing levels Boosts player retention and prolonged engagement

Future Outlook: Innovation and Player Expectations

Looking ahead, the evolution of horror and thriller-themed slots will continue to hinge on technological advancements such as augmented reality (AR) and virtual reality (VR). These innovations promise to deepen immersion, making players feel as if they are part of the storyline. Developers will also increasingly focus on narrative interactivity, allowing players to influence story outcomes, thereby elevating the emotional investment.

Furthermore, as regulatory environments tighten, responsible gaming features integrated into these immersive themes will become crucial. Ensuring player safety while maintaining the excitement of horror and thriller elements will define future success strategies for game developers in this genre.
